Output 8c6590ffbc493b207d09d34a00a6737d4f9d953e18d87ee86f913cc595af3bba:1

value
138205
script pubkey
OP_0 OP_PUSHBYTES_20 5a5c0784ddf51abafa91d5274f59b832881ff405
address
tb1qtfwq0pxa75dt475365n57kdcx2yplaq93hz58d
transaction
8c6590ffbc493b207d09d34a00a6737d4f9d953e18d87ee86f913cc595af3bba
spent
false